One thing I always remind my first time buyers: your first home is not your forever home

One thing I always remind my first time buyers You won't always live in the first home you buy. You just won't. The problem is many first-time buyers shop for a home as if their first home will be their last. 

But the truth is, your needs and priorities will likely change over time, and that's okay. In fact, it's perfectly natural and normal. Instead, think of your home like this...

Your first home is simply an investment in your future. A stepping stone toward your next home or investment property. So take a deep breath, shorten your “wants” list, and focus on your current needs and priorities. When you do, you’ll find a home that is perfect for you right now and sets you up for success down the road.
